## Webhook Retries — Quick Primer

Welcome aboard! Our delivery service, Hopperline, retries failed webhooks with exponential backoff: 30s, 2m, 10m, then hourly up to 24 attempts. Anything past that lands in the dead-letter queue, which support drains weekly. As release manager, the thing you actually need to care about is that retry payloads are re-signed on each attempt — receivers at Tarnow Systems reject stale signatures. Before cutting a release, confirm the signer is using the current key, shown below.

deploy key for tajop-fawip: bky6_rUMF9h

Hey — quick handover on the Tallygrove metrics sidecar. It's stable, but the flush interval was bumped to 30s after last week's buffer overrun, so don't panic if dashboards lag a bit. If the aggregator pod restarts more than twice an hour, escalate instead of poking it. Questions about the retention config should go straight to the owner.

signatory, yahog-badug: Quenix Ulaael

Quick recap for folks new to the Bramblecart team: our GraphQL layer was firing one query per line item when loading order summaries — classic N+1. Under Tuesday's promo traffic that meant tens of thousands of tiny queries and the read replica fell over. The fix batches lookups through a dataloader with a short-lived cache. If you touch resolvers, always check the query log first. The batching knobs we settled on after load testing are listed below.

tuning table, kawep-tawif:
CAPS = {
    "olidor": 80,
    "belion": 7,
    "quenys": 225,
    "druox": 839,
    "fraath": 482,
}

This PR makes Quillpress rebuilds incremental. Previously, any content change to the Thornbury docs tree triggered a full regeneration, roughly eleven minutes on the shared runners. Now we hash each page's source plus its resolved template chain and rebuild only dirty nodes, with a dependency walk that invalidates downstream includes. Full rebuilds still run nightly as a safety net, and a mismatch between incremental and full output fails the pipeline loudly. Behavior is governed by the tuning constants below, which I'd like eyes on.

constants for yaduf-fahag:
BUDGETS = {
    "kelix": 528,
    "briwyn": 734,
}